Fact: Many modern rentals include 4WD, which is essential for handling dunes and washouts—especially after rainfall—without requiring advanced driving skills.Driving through the desert to Phoenix may seem challenging, but modern rental jeeps are designed for this journey. Most vehicles featured in rental programs combine solid off-road traction with comfort and fuel efficiency—ideal for extended desert driving. Advanced four-wheel drive systems navigate dunes and washes safely, while updated suspension handles both hard-packed trails and city streets.
Desert roads offer limited shade, so most rentals arrive with built-in cooling systems and suggested rest stops near services.
